Protective Case for 3 Improved Stedi/Nasedal Glass Files

A compact protective case designed specifically for a set of 3 improved Stedi glass modeling files (also fits brown Nasedal glass files).

Glass files are excellent tools for Gunpla, scale models, miniatures, 3D prints, and other precision hobby work, but they are not the kind of tools I want loose in a drawer or toolbox. They have delicate working surfaces and sharp pointed ends, so I wanted a dedicated case that keeps them organized, separated, and better protected during storage or transport.

This case has three separate internal slots, so each file has its own place. The design also includes built-in internal stoppers that prevent the sharp pointed tips do not rest directly against the end wall of the case, helping protect both the files and the printed part from unnecessary wear.

The outside of the case includes simple recessed file-shaped details and side grip lines, giving it a clean tool-case look while also making it easier to handle.

Features

  • Dedicated case for a set of 3 improved Stedi/Nasedal glass files
  • Three separate compartments for organized storage
  • Built-in stoppers to protect the sharp pointed tips that prevent the files from resting directly against the end of the case
  • Helps protect delicate glass file surfaces during storage and transport
  • Compact rectangular shape, easy to store in a drawer or hobby toolbox
  • Side grip texture for easier handling
  • Decorative recessed file silhouettes on the outside for easy organization

Why I Made It

I use glass files for model making and finishing printed parts, but storing them safely was always a bit annoying. Leaving them loose on the desk or in a tool drawer can damage the file, scratch other tools, or put pressure on the sharp tip.

I designed this case to keep the full set together in one place while giving each file its own protected slot. The internal stop system was added specifically so the pointed edge does not hit or rest against the case.

Print Recommendations

  • Material: PLA, PLA+, PETG, or similar
  • Layer height: 0.2 mm
  • Walls: 2
  • Infill: 10–20%
  • Supports: Not required in normal orientation
  • Brim: Optional, depending on bed adhesion
  • Print orientation: Upright or as provided, depending on your slicer and printer setup

For best results, make sure your printer is well calibrated, especially if you want the files to slide in smoothly without the fit becoming too loose.
